#573c7d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#573c7d is composed of 34.1% red, 23.5%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.4% cyan, 52%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 264.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.1% and a lightness of 36.3%. #573c7d color hex could be obtained by blending #ae78fa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#573c7d color description : Dark moderate violet.
#573c7d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#573c7d has RGB values of R:87, G:60,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 5717117.
